Two climbers die on Everest

Two climbers die on Everest Two climbers die on Everest Kathmandu, May 13 (Prensa Latina) Mount Everest s climbing season resulted in its first two fatalities, a Swiss mountaineer and an US citizen, hiking company officials reported in Nepal on Thursday. Swiss mountaineer Abdul Waraich, 41, and US citizen Puwei Liu, 55, died of exhaustion on Wednesday, while descending the slopes of the 8,849-meter-high mountain. According to Seven Summit Treks Manager Thaneshwar Guragai, who was supporting the climbers, additional sherpas were sent with supplies and oxygen, but unfortunately they could not save them. Waraich, who was on his way down after reaching the summit, died near the south summit.
